Fujifilm Dimatix has released an industry white paper detailing silicon Micro Electro-Mechanical Systems (Si-MEMS) technology to address key print industry market needs.

‘In this white paper, we begin by identifying the top market needs of the industry's main players,’ said Timothy Rosario, senior programme manager, Fujifilm Dimatix. ‘We offer insight into how printer manufacturers, ink manufacturers and printhead designers are working together to meet those needs.’

Fujifilm Dimatix has been in the forefront of print industry innovation for over 30 years. It conducts on-going research with customers and other industry partners to keep abreast of their product and service needs.

The company is a leading provider of inkjet printheads for commercial and industrial printing, and is evolving inkjetting into a micro production process that will revolutionise the manufacture of electronic and bioscience applications. The company's technology innovations and world class fabrication processes enable high performance, micro precision printing and deposition of traditional inks and nano particle fluids on all types of surfaces, including flexible substrates.
